Output d54ffdaed3bfafb64601c98a44c9939f5ed2d19eaefe975802e0d33e8507cfba:8

value
66832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210f2b4080bbd61960f6a7a72d317a7629730c17 OP_EQUAL
address
34hpPqBNz7sfhb5Yvk4To1P5K26RKimoQr
transaction
d54ffdaed3bfafb64601c98a44c9939f5ed2d19eaefe975802e0d33e8507cfba
spent
true